Blog by Natalie Bender Many people have vision insurance that is either purchased personally or provided through an employer. Vision insurance is a great benefit that often acts as a discount plan. However, it is different than health insurance. Vison insurance will typically have coverage for routine vison exams and sometimes there is coverage for vision hardware such as contact lenses or glasses.
